Stewarts Bay Lodge Location & Address

Stewarts Bay Lodge is located at 6955 Arthur Highway, Tasman, Tasmania, Australia, 7182, 6955 Arthur Hwy, Port Arthur TAS 7182, Australia. It's situated in the Tasman area of Australia, known for its historical significance and natural beauty. The hotel is approximately 3 km from the Port Arthur city center.

How to go to Stewarts Bay Lodge from Airport

Getting from Hobart Airport to Stewarts Bay Lodge is relatively straightforward, with a few options to suit different budgets and preferences. Consider these hotel transfer options to make your journey seamless.

  • Rental Car (Most Flexible):

    Renting a car at Hobart Airport gives you the freedom to explore the Tasman Peninsula at your own pace. The drive to Stewarts Bay Lodge is approximately 1.5 hours.
  • Taxi or Ride Hailing (Most Direct):

    A taxi or ride hailing service offers the most direct route to the lodge. Expect the journey to take around 1.5 hours, but it will be the most expensive option.
  • Private Transfer (Pre-booked Comfort):

    Pre-booking a private transfer ensures a comfortable and hassle-free journey. The driver will meet you at the airport and take you directly to the lodge.
  • Shuttle Bus (Budget-Friendly):

    Several shuttle bus companies operate from Hobart Airport to various locations in Tasmania. You may need to transfer at a central point to reach Port Arthur.

Tips:

For the most convenient route, consider renting a car if you plan to explore the Tasman Peninsula extensively. Alternatively, pre-book a private transfer for a comfortable and stress-free arrival.

Stewarts Bay Lodge Room Types Available

Choosing the right hotel room type can make all the difference in your stay. Stewarts Bay Lodge offers a variety of categories of hotel rooms to suit different needs and preferences. From cosy studios to spacious family suites, there's a hotel bedroom type for everyone.

  • Standard Cabin:

    These comfortable cabins offer a queen bed, ensuite bathroom, and kitchenette. Non-smoking only.
  • Family Cabin:

    Ideal for families, these cabins feature a queen bed and two single beds, ensuite bathroom, and kitchenette. Non-smoking only.
  • Spa Cabin:

    Enjoy a relaxing stay in these cabins, which include a queen bed, ensuite bathroom with a spa bath, and kitchenette. Non-smoking only.
  • Waterfront Cabin:

    These cabins offer stunning views of Stewarts Bay and feature a queen bed, ensuite bathroom, and kitchenette. Non-smoking only.

Stewarts Bay Lodge is not a pet-friendly hotel. Please contact the hotel directly for any specific requirements.

Nearby Attractions for Family / Kid Friendly

Discover a wealth of nearby activities and attractions perfect for families and kids near Stewarts Bay Lodge. From historical sites to natural wonders, there's no shortage of nearby places to go and things to see nearby. Create unforgettable memories with your loved ones.

  • Port Arthur Historic Site (3 km):

    Explore the fascinating history of this UNESCO World Heritage Site. Entry fees vary depending on the tour package, starting from approximately SGD 40 per adult.
  • Tasman Arch & Devil's Kitchen (10 km):

    Marvel at these stunning natural rock formations along the rugged coastline. Free to visit.
  • Remarkable Cave (15 km):

    Discover this unique cave formation carved by the sea. Free to visit.
  • Pirates Bay Eaglehawk Neck (20 km):

    Enjoy panoramic views of the coastline and learn about the history of this strategic location. Free to visit.
  • Tessellated Pavement (25 km):

    Witness this unusual geological formation that resembles a tiled pavement. Free to visit.

Where to eat near Stewarts Bay Lodge (Tasman)

Explore the nearby dining scene and discover delicious local food options near Stewarts Bay Lodge. From cosy cafes to charming restaurants, there's a variety of food eatiries near me to satisfy your cravings. Indulge in the flavours of Tasmania.

  • Cafes/Restaurants:

    • Port Arthur Motor Inn Restaurant:

      Offers a variety of dishes with a focus on local produce.
    • Lavender House Cafe:

      Enjoy light meals, coffee, and lavender-themed treats.
    • Fox & Hounds Inn:

      A traditional pub serving classic pub fare.
  • Local Street Food:

    • Fish and Chips:

      A classic seaside treat.
    • Meat Pies:

      Savoury pies filled with meat and gravy.
    • Sausage Rolls:

      Flaky pastry filled with seasoned sausage meat.
    • Scallop Pies:

      A Tasmanian specialty, featuring scallops in a creamy curry sauce.
    • Anzac Biscuits:

      A traditional oat biscuit.

Family
8.0
/10
Reviewed 22 week(s) ago

Expedia Group verified review

Great location if you’re planning a trip to Port Arthur - it’s next door. Our cabin was very clean apart from the crockery and cutlery which we had to wash. It was also quite cold. There’s no wifi in the cabins. They have portable hubs, we were told, but none were available when we arrived. The restaurant was shut on the night we stayed. We ordered 2 of their ready meals which were left in our fridge for our arrival and were excellent.

The cabins were clean but quite dated and offered little privacy, as it was possible to see directly into neighbouring cabins from all of our windows. The restaurant was excellent, however it was closed on Sunday and Monday, which was disappointing over a long weekend. There were also notices advising guests to wash and put away all dishes to avoid a cleaning fee. As the restaurant was unavailable during our stay, this requirement was more noticeable, particularly as there was no dishwasher. I think it would be a good place to stay if you just want a base to visit the surrounding tourist attractions and can book it at a good price.
